Windows Recall is an upcoming feature for Windows 11 that snaps pictures of your desktop every few seconds, then saves it for you to search through later. Here's how it works, how to turn it off ...
Recall will take periodic screenshots of your Windows 11 screen. For that, it needs machines with at least 256GB of storage, with at least 50GB of it being free.
